- Integration Process
- Configuration Options
- Frequently Asked Questions
Generate an API Key in Cin7
The first step to integrate Shippit to Cin7 involves generating an API Key.
- Login to your Cin7 account
- On the bottom left of your screen, click the gear icon for Settings
- Choose Integrations on click API v1
- Take note of the API Username and click Add API Connection
- Take note of the App Name and click on Save
- Take note of the API Key and click on Back to Setup
- Locate the newly created Connection and click on Permissions
- Tick on the following boxes to grant permission and click on Save
If you have multiple branches in Cin7 that will have orders fulfilled in Shippit, please tick on Branches under Read.
Enter your Cin7 Details to Shippit
The second and last step of integration requires that you enter in Shippit the API details you generated from Cin7.
- Login to your Shippit store
- On the top right of your screen, click on the downward arrow
- Choose Settings on the extended options
- On the sidebar menu on the left, select Integrations
- On your right, scroll down and click on Cin7
- Enter your App Name as Store Name
- Enter your API Username as Username
- Enter your API Key as Password
- Click on Update
CHECK your integration by ensuring you now have a Webhook URL. If you do not see the Webhook URL field populated, email firstname.lastname@example.org right away.
All your configuration options may be accessed in Shippit by going to Settings > Integrations.
The Order Sync tab allows you to configure how you would like to synchronise your orders from Cin7 to Shippit through the following options:
- Auto-Sync New Orders - set to No by default; this option ensures orders in the identified import status is automatically pulled across into Shippit from Cin7
- Import Status - determines the required order status in Cin7 so that an order can be automatically pulled across into Shippit
- Default Email - this will be used for orders that do not contain a customer’s email address
Shipping Method Mapping
The Shipping Method Mapping function allows you to match your Cin7 shipping methods to a specific service or service class in Shippit.
If you offer Free Shipping, you can minimise your shipping cost by identifying the specific service or service class that you would like the order to be transacted through.
Lastly, there is an option to map to Click & Collect. This allows you to generate a label for an order and as soon as the label is downloaded, the order is moved from the New Orders tab to the Track tab.
Manually Import Orders
You can manually import orders to Shippit through our integration middleware, Shippit Connect.
- Manually import in bulk the orders awaiting fulfillment by going to Orders > Click Import Orders
- Manually import orders in bulk by going to Orders> Click the downward arrow next to Import Orders > Choose By Created Date and select the date and time from when you would like to import orders
- Manually import orders in bulk by going to Orders> Click the downward arrow next to Import Orders > Choose By Order Stage and select the order stage of the orders that you would like to import
- Manually import an individual order by going to Orders> Click the downward arrow next to Import Orders > Choose By Order Number and enter the Cin7 order reference number
- Update integration settings
- View order sync history - see which orders were successfully sent to Shippit including any that failed
- View fulfillment sync history - see which shipment status were successfully sent to Shippit including any that failed
The Shipment Sync tab allows you to configure how you would like to synchronise your orders' shipment status from Shippit to Cin7. With this setting enabled, Shippit will update Cin7 with all tracking information of the order.
If you have more than 1 company branch set-up in Cin7, the Locations tab allows you to identify which branches' orders and fulfilments will be synced to the Shippit store you are currently logged in to.
- Shippit Store - this is the Shippit store you are currently logged in to
- Cin7 Branches - choose All Branches or select the branches you want to sync orders to the identified Shippit store above
TEST your configuration by creating a dummy order in Cin7 based on the different order sync criteria you have defined. If you encounter any challenges, email email@example.com right away.
Frequently Asked Questions
- I have my Shopify account connected to Cin7. Which one should I connect my Shippit to?
Ultimately it depends on which platform you use as your source of truth for your ecommerce business if you are using a multi-integration setup. If you consider that to be Cin7, you will want to connect Shippit to Cin7 so you can manage inventory, tracking, and order fulfillment in one platform.
- I have my Shopify account connected to Cin7 which is connected to Shippit. Will this set-up update my orders on Shopify?
There is a third party app called Shopify Shippit-Shopify which you can download from the Cin7 App Store that will allow you sync the two together.
- Downloading orders from Shopify to Cin7
- Updating stock levels and automatic quantity addition/deduction in Shopify
- Order fulfillment which is done manually on the Cin7 interface
- Why can’t I connect even though I have already put in my API Username and API key?
Ensure API Connection Permissions have been set before integrating Shippit with Cin7 and check that there are no spaces or other invalid characters in your API key when copying and pasting across to Shippit.
- I am automatically importing orders but some appear to be missing. What do I do?
- Does Shippit support partial fulfillment for Cin7?
- When Shippit updates my order in Cin7, what does it update it with?
The following fields are updated in Cin7:
- Despatch Timestamp
- Tracking Code
- Internal Comments
- Carrier Fields.
- Does Shippit support multi-order routing based off branches?
- Can I live quote on international orders within the Shopping Cart?
- If I delete or make an amendment to an order in Shippit, will it delete/update in Cin7?
- To map my shipping methods, what field in Cin7 should I be mapping?